Job Summary:
The Oligonucleotide Scientist is responsible for developing, optimizing, validating, and executing analytical methods to support oligonucleotide API, drug substance, and drug product testing. The role supports pharmaceutical clients throughout various stages of the drug pipeline but does not support or include synthesis/manufacturing of oligonucleotides. The role focuses primarily on HPLC/UHPLC and mass spectrometry (e.g., LC‑MS, LC‑MS/MS) for identity, purity/impurity profiling, quantitation, and stability-indicating assessments. The scientist will author methods, protocols and reports, ensure data integrity and compliance within GxP environments, and provide technical leadership for routine testing and investigations and mentoring of junior staff. Additional tasks/skills will include:
Performing a large variety of analytical tasks for the validation of analytical methods used in the testing of drug products and raw materials by means of various procedures including HPLC, GC, UV/Vis, and dissolution.
Reading, understanding, and interpreting diverse analytical procedures.
Conducting analytical investigations.
Troubleshoot instrumentation and communicate with vendors when required.
Train and mentor junior staff in laboratory procedures.
Manage and discuss projects with clients.
Applies GMP in all areas of responsibility, as appropriate.

Minimum Qualifications:
At least a BS or MS degree in Analytical Chemistry or related scientific discipline
BS and 4+ years, MS and 2+ years, or PhD and 1+ year of relevant industry experience
Experience performing analytical testing with oligonucleotides in a GMP-regulated environment
Technical Expertise: Strong theoretical and practical knowledge of chromatography (HPLC, UHPLC, IEX, SEC) and mass spectrometry, including method development, validation, and routine testing
Regulatory Knowledge: Familiarity with ICH guidelines and GxP regulatory standards
Background should be primarily in analytical testing or analytical method development; candidates with primarily synthesis or process chemistry experience without analytical/QC responsibilities will not be considered
